Cultivation Guide

Cultivating Deadlights requires specific attention to detail to fully capture its sativa-dominant characteristics and impressive cannabinoid profile. Growers are encouraged to provide ample sunlight or high-intensity grow lights, as sativa strains thrive under conditions that mimic tropical climates. Data from experienced cultivators suggest that exposure to at least 12-16 hours of light per day is ideal for maximizing growth and resin production.

The plant’s growth pattern is tall and elongated, typical of sativa-dominant strains. It necessitates ample space in indoor setups or generous outdoor plots, as it can easily exceed heights of 5-6 feet if left unchecked. Maintaining this vertical growth requires careful pruning and training techniques, such as Low Stress Training (LST), to prevent overcrowding and promote proper airflow.

Nutrient management is critical, and growers should consider using a nutrient mix that favors nitrogen during the vegetative stage. During flowering, a phosphorus and potassium-rich formula is recommended to boost budding and resin production. Research has shown that optimized nutrient schedules can increase overall yield by up to 20% when compared to generic feeding protocols.

Temperature and humidity control are also essential to mitigate the risk of mold, especially given Deadlights’ dense bud structure. Ideal conditions range from 68-77°F (20-25°C) with humidity maintained between 40-50% during the flowering stage. Statistical data from cultivation experiments indicate that maintaining these environmental parameters can improve bud size and trichome production by nearly 15-25%.
